DiSCo_mixture
Description
The alternative mixture of distributions approach in the paper
Usage
DiSCo_mixture(controls1, target, grid.min, grid.max, grid.rand, M, simplex)
Arguments
controls1 |
A list of controls |
target |
The target unit |
grid.min |
Minimal value of the grid on which the CDFs are evaluated. |
grid.max |
Maximal value of the grid on which the CDFs are evaluated. |
grid.rand |
Random grid on which the CDFs are evaluated. |
M |
Integer indicating the number of control quantiles to use in the DiSCo method. Default is 1000. |
simplex |
Logical, indicating whether to use to constrain the optimal weights to the unit simplex. Default is FALSE, which only constrains the weights to sum up to 1 but allows them to be negative. |
Value
A list containing the following elements:
-
cdf
A matrix containing the CDFs of the target and control units evaluated on the grid. -
distance.opt
The optimal value of the Wasserstein distance. -
mean
The optimal value of the Wasserstein barycenter. -
target.order
The target unit, ordered. -
weights.opt
The optimal weights.
